Grand Prix Circuit is a celebrated DOS racing simulation that has captivated enthusiasts since its release by Accolade. This game masterfully blends realistic physics with the exhilaration of high-speed competition. Reminiscent of other racing classics like Lotus: The Ultimate Challenge and Formula One Grand Prix, it delivers an immersive experience that challenges players to master every twist and turn on intricately designed tracks. With its engaging gameplay, authentic controls, and timeless appeal, Grand Prix Circuit remains a benchmark in the racing genre—a game that continues to inspire both nostalgic fans and new players alike.
